olcanoes are fascinating geological formations that play a significant role in shaping the Earth’s surface. They consist of key parts, such as the crater or caldera, which is a depression formed by volcanic activity, and the main vent, the primary pathway for magma to reach the surface. Secondary vents may also form, providing alternate outlets for lava and gases, while the magma chamber serves as the underground reservoir for molten rock. Magma becomes lava once it emerges onto the surface, and lava flows outward from the crater, reshaping the surrounding landscape.
